Output f80fd4a3852affdb6dda253157b4e1922c8ac0afe1e7de8ba7ce34e09db06f3c:16

value
66589
script pubkey
OP_0 OP_PUSHBYTES_20 3cf6dc6811bdbb01db4fb58bfaca5298f77df754
address
bc1q8nmdc6q3hkasrk60kk9l4jjjnrmhma657m4d23
transaction
f80fd4a3852affdb6dda253157b4e1922c8ac0afe1e7de8ba7ce34e09db06f3c
confirmations
47594
spent
true